* fix(java): materialize record component accessors * fix(java): ignore receiver params in record accessor arity * fix(java): address record-accessor review findings (#2917) Five findings from the tri-review of #2936. P1 — a synthesized callable evicted a source-written one from the method map. `getMethodInfo` keyed its per-class map by `name:line`, but a callable that is SYNTHESIZED at a position that is not its own declaration shares its owner's line: a record's implicit accessor is minted at the component, and a C# 12 primary constructor at the owner's `parameter_list`. Both are appended last by their extractor, so on a single line the synthesized entry overwrote the explicit method's MethodInfo and both definitions collapsed onto one id — `record P(int x, int y) { int x(int s) {...} }` lost `P.x#1` and rebound the arity-1 call to the zero-argument accessor. Adds a required `MethodInfo.column` and keys the map by `name:line:column` through a single `methodInfoKey` helper. Required, not optional: an absent column would key an entry no lookup could reach — a silent, whole-language loss of enrichment instead of a compile error. All three lookup sites move together; the file's own lockstep docblock warns that a half-applied change loses caller edges silently rather than dangling. This also fixes the same collision in C#, which never touched record code. Degenerate component names no longer mint a node. tree-sitter's zero-width MISSING recovery token satisfies `name: (identifier)`, so `record M(int x, y) {}` minted an empty-named Method whose returnType was the neighbouring `y`; and the grammar admits `underscore_pattern` in the same field, which the query rejected but the scope path accepted, so `record R(int _) {}` left a scope declaration with no node behind it. One `isRecordComponentName` predicate now gates all three emitters — query suppression, scope synthesis, and the method extractor — so they cannot drift apart again. Component annotations reach the implicit accessor (JLS 8.10.3 / 9.7.4) by reusing the shared `extractAnnotations` helper. Deliberately over-approximate and commented as such: `@Target` lives in another file and parsing is per-file. `explicitZeroArgAccessorNames` is memoised per record node. It was rebuilt on every component capture — O(components x body members) for one record, measured at ~4x per 2x input — while the scope path already hoisted the identical call. Docs: the `java-local-types` baseline now stores the `capture_groups_fp` its own note cites, the SCHEMA_BUMP ledger no longer claims a v65 that nothing holds, and `shouldSkipDefinitionCapture` documents that `defaultLabel` may be ignored. Scope-capture fingerprints are unchanged (`measure.mjs --check` PASS, 15 languages): the bench corpus contains no degenerate components, so the new predicate is inert on it. SCHEMA_BUMP stays 67 — this branch's existing claim already covers the changed worker output; re-check it against origin/main before merging.
